Pepi, Luci, Bom and Other Girls Like Mom 18

Pedro Almodóvar, Spain, 1980, 82m.

This film was proposed by our member Juan Antonio Gonzalez Gomez, who writes: "I would love to see on the big screen one of the early Almodovar’s film: ‘Pepi, Lucy, Bon y otras chicas del montón’, ‘Dark Habits’ or ‘Labyrinth of Passions"


Madrid’s nascent punk and gay underground provides the fertile setting of Almodóvar’s debut feature, a manic slice of screw-you life that could outshock even early John Waters with its transgressive energy. Swearing vengeance on a rapist cop, “modern girl” Carmen Maura (beginning a collaboration with Almodóvar that would last decades) joins forces with a lesbian punk singer (notorious Mexican-Spanish performer Alaska) and a repressed housewife (Eva Siva). A counterculture Movida Madrileña tour across a post-Franco Spain of penis beauty pageants, golden showers, and punk shows, Pepi also showcases the female camaraderie and resilience that would become Almodóvar’s constant theme.


- Jason Sanders, BAMPFA
